I think this else branch is kind of important (if there is no system
emulator binary for the host architecture, find _any_ system emulator
binary that was built). I can't find its equivalent in the new code.

Hmm, I decided testing "first found" emulator is strange.. It seems
like we have several emulators and user don't care which would be
tested?

Remember that we're mainly testing the block layer, which is the same in
all qemu-system-* binaries anyway. So yes, any system emulator binary is
good enough for many test cases, and certainly better than having no
system emulator. Differences are only in the supported guest devices,
which may cause some tests to be skipped.

If there are multiple binaries that we could use, we could change the
way to select one instead of just the first one, e.g. by trying x86_64
first because this is what enables the largest set of tests.

But anything is better than failing with "qemu not found".

Probably we should instead used qemu-system-* binary only if there is
only one matching binary. And fail if there are many.

No, 'make check' shouldn't fail because I built arm and ppc emulators on
my x86_64 machine without also building a x86_64 emulator. (And I think
this is a case that fails both with the actual patch under review and
with your suggested change.)
